Use this when you want to connect to a T3 Code server from another device such as a phone, tablet, or separate desktop app.
Use a trusted private network that meshes your devices together, such as a tailnet.
That gives you:
- a stable address to connect to
- transport security at the network layer
- less exposure than opening the server to the public internet
There are two ways to expose your server for remote connections: from the desktop app or from the CLI.
If you are already running the desktop app and want to make it reachable from other devices:
- Open Settings → Connections.
- Under Manage Local Backend, toggle Network access on. This will restart the app and run the backend on all network interfaces.
- The settings panel will show the address the server is reachable at (e.g.
http://192.168.x.y:3773). - Use Create Link to generate a pairing link you can share with another device.
Use this when you want to run the server without a GUI, for example on a remote machine over SSH.
Run the server with t3 serve.
npx t3 serve --host "$(tailscale ip -4)"t3 serve starts the server without opening a browser and prints:
- a connection string
- a pairing token
- a pairing URL
- a QR code for the pairing URL
From there, connect from another device in either of these ways:
- scan the QR code on your phone
- in the desktop app, enter the full pairing URL
- in the desktop app, enter the host and token separately
Use t3 serve --help for the full flag reference. It supports the same general startup options as the normal server command, including an optional cwd argument.

The remote device does not need a long-lived secret up front.
Instead:
t3 serveissues a one-time owner pairing token.- The remote device exchanges that token with the server.
- The server creates an authenticated session for that device.
After pairing, future access is session-based. You do not need to keep reusing the original token unless you are pairing a new device.
Use t3 auth to manage access after the initial pairing flow.
Typical uses:
- issue additional pairing credentials
- inspect active sessions
- revoke old pairing links or sessions
Use t3 auth --help and the nested subcommand help pages for the full reference.
- Treat pairing URLs and pairing tokens like passwords.
- Prefer binding
--hostto a trusted private address, such as a Tailnet IP, instead of exposing the server broadly. - Anyone with a valid pairing credential can create a session until that credential expires or is revoked.
- Use
t3 authto revoke credentials or sessions you no longer trust.
